Инструмент для изменения даты изменения файла с помощью инструмента, который работает внутри File Explorer? [закрыто]

58

Ищите инструмент для изменения даты изменения файла, который работает из контекстного меню Проводника. Мне известны внешние инструменты, такие как BulkFileChanger, но я хочу щелкнуть правой кнопкой мыши файл и внести изменения.

Tony_Henrich
источник
1
так как этот вопрос был закрыт, я разместил его на рекомендации программного обеспечения на веб-сайте Stack Exchange: измените дату изменения файла в проводнике Windows
Франк Дернонкур

Ответы:

71

Это бесплатная программа, которая изменит то, что вам нужно, плюс различные атрибуты, к которым пользователи обычно не имеют доступа:

  Атрибут Changer
  http://www.petges.lu/

введите описание изображения здесь

Рэндольф Ричардсон
источник
1
Может быть найден в контекстном меню вашего файла после установки.
amenthes
11

Вы можете использовать File Date Touch - Windows-версия команды UNIX touch.

Neil
источник
3
Добро пожаловать на superuser.com, Нил! Действительно ли «Дата касания файла» работает из контекстного меню, или это отдельная утилита? Кроме того, имеет ли он различные функциональные возможности / преимущества по сравнению с предложением в принятом ответе?
einpoklum - восстановить Монику
1
@einpoklum Я могу ответить на это - да, у него есть преимущества - он не отображается в контекстном меню :), который я считаю отличным. Google перенаправил меня на этот вопрос, но, с другой стороны, я искал именно этот ответ! Спасибо, Нил.
Алекс
11

Я знаю, что, вероятно, слишком поздно, чтобы ответить на этот вопрос, но, очевидно, этот http://stefanstools.sourceforge.net/SKTimeStamp.html делает именно то, что хотел OP:

SKTimeStamp - это очень простое расширение оболочки, которое добавляет новую вкладку в диалог свойств проводника. На этой новой вкладке вы можете изменить дату и время файла / папки.

Доступно для x86 и x64 систем Windows.

JCB
источник
8

Вы можете изменить дату создания из командной строки. Сначала необходимо изменить дату системных часов, затем открыть окно командной строки в текущем рабочем каталоге и выполнить команду:

copy /b [filename] + ,,

При этом используется директива конкатенации с двоичным переключателем (/ b), в основном копирующая файл в себя и случайно устанавливающая дату создания «нового» файла в текущие системные часы.

Хафизулла
источник
1
Это не отвечает на вопрос, который явно настаивает на ответе, который работает внутри File Explorer.
Казарк,
Я просто искал способ изменить mtime для файла, и этот метод отлично работал для меня.
stevepastelan
4
Это не отвечает на вопрос, но ФП может счесть его полезным - существует множество причин, по которым вопрос может быть сформулирован не совсем так, как это приводит к полезной информации, - и другие, такие как я, ищут ответы, могут также найти это полезным.
user184411 22.10.16
По какой-то причине это не совсем сработало, но копирование / b [имя файла] [имя_файла] сработало. Также мне пришлось использовать cmd вместо powershell. Спасибо
Таран